Job Description

At H&M, we are transforming our people organization to create the most impactful, customer-centric colleague experience in the industry. As part of this transformation, we have established the People Life Cycle team within our Central People Organization—a hub of HR Subject Matter Experts dedicated to driving the future of talent.

We are now looking for a Senior Talent Management Expert to lead and evolve our global talent strategies. If you have a passion for talent identification, succession planning, and leadership development within a complex, international organization, this is a rare opportunity to make a significant impact on a global scale.

Key Responsibilities:

Develop and Govern Global Talent Processes: Create and oversee standardized frameworks for talent identification, succession planning, and talent development to ensure consistent application across the organization.

- Enable and Coach HR Teams: Provide HR professionals with the tools, training, and best practices needed to lead talent reviews, succession planning, and talent identification confidently.
- Strategic Stakeholder Collaboration: Partner with HR Business Partners and Talent Managers, offering strategic advice to align talent initiatives with business priorities and leadership objectives.
- Talent Analytics and Insights: Define and monitor key talent metrics, providing actionable insights to improve the effectiveness of talent strategies and decision-making processes.
- Drive Continuous Improvement: Stay at the forefront of industry trends, introducing innovative approaches to elevate global talent management practices and future-proof the organization.
- Promote Diversity and Inclusion: Integrate DE&I principles into talent processes, fostering inclusive leadership pipelines and ensuring representation at all levels.

As a key member of the Contribute Team within People Life Cycle, you will drive and govern global talent processes that ensure H&M attracts, develops, and retains top talent.

Qualifications

- You have at least 5 years of experience in talent management within a large, global organization.
- You have proven track record of designing and implementing talent identification and succession planning processes.
- You have strong skills in stakeholder management, influencing senior leaders, and driving alignment across diverse teams.
- You have Advanced analytical skills with the ability to translate insights into actionable strategies.
- You are comfortable working in fast-paced, dynamic environments, with a proactive mindset to anticipate and drive change.
- You have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Human Resources, Organizational Development, or a related field.
